Dr Joanne Silverton graduated from the University of New South Wales in 2000, with first-class honours in a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Science. She completed her junior medical training as well as her Anaesthetic training at the Prince of Wales Hospital in Randwick. Dr Silverton completed her anaesthetic training with a fellowship in Paediatric Anaesthesia at the Sydney Children’s Hospital and a fellowship at Royal Prince Alfred Hospital, with a focus on ENT Anaesthesia and Neuroanaesthesia. In February 2010, she received her Fellowship in Anaesthesia (FANZCA).
Dr Joanne Silverton currently practises as a Visiting Medical Officer at the Prince of Wales Hospital and the Royal Hospital for Women, Randwick. Her areas of practice in Anaesthesia are extensive, including anaesthetics for plastic surgery, ophthalmic surgery, gynaecology and obstetrics, gynaecology and vascular surgery.
